The Man and the Legend. Ettore Bugatti was an automotive genius who combined a rare mechanical aptitude with artistic flair. Endlessly inventive, he was driven by both the visceral thrill of car racing and the desire for automotive perfection. This led to not only a remarkable portfolio of truly exceptional cars but also to the inspiration for the rebirth of his renowned marque, which has since created some of the most extraordinary hypercars ever seen. This essential TASCHEN guide showcases the crème-de-la-crème of Bugatti’s oeuvre — both past and present. Expertly written, its introduction provides insights into Ettore Bugatti’s extraordinary life, design motivations and his marque’s fascinating history, from its inception to its later phoenix-like renaissance.Showcasing a beautifully curated selection of Bugatti’s most important models, from the iconic Type 35 racer, which notched up over 2,000 wins, to arguably the most luxurious car ever made, the Type 41 Royale, right through to the firm’s recent crop of pioneering hypercars, from the immortal Veyron to the phenomenal Bolide. Each of the featured models is presented with its own in-depth descriptive text with specs detailing model, year, engine size, horsepower, top speed, transmission, and all-important production numbers together with stunning imagery taken by the world’s leading car photographers. Providing an unparalleled round-up of Bugatti’s best-of-the-best, this book is a celebration of the marque’s pursuit of “form-follows-performance” perfection.
